    Medical bills

    Medical bills are an important component of a motorcycle accident settlement. Victims often seek out compensation for medical expenses as well as lost wages after a motorcycle accident.

    In the case of the state, you may have MedPay coverage through your own motorcycle insurance policy or your health insurance. You could also be covered by PIP which will pay for your medical expenses if you were injured in an auto crash while riding a motorcycle.

    Medical expenses from a motorcycle accident can be huge. They can range from a few thousand dollars up thousands of dollars. These expenses can be especially expensive if you suffer severe injuries and require long-term medical care.

    A lawyer for a motorcycle accident can assist you with your medical expenses. They will review your case and determine the most effective method to collect damages from the driver who was at fault's insurance company. This includes reviewing your injuries as well as your doctor's diagnosis. It also includes an estimate of your future medical expenses.

    You may also negotiate a payment agreement with your doctor and hospital that allows them to receive a portion of the settlement or jury award before you pay. This could reduce your overall out-of-pocket expenses while waiting for a settlement or award.

    Your lawyer can also negotiate with your health insurance company to convince them to accept the payment assignment. This arrangement permits them to receive what they are owed from the settlement you received for your motorcycle accident before you are paid.

    Finally, your lawyer can help you with your out-of-pocket expenses and other financial losses resulting from the crash, which could include lost earnings. This could include the loss of earnings from past employment, as well as the ability to work in your current or former occupation.

    Damages

    You could be qualified for compensation if were involved in a motorcycle accident caused by negligence. This could include damages for medical expenses, lost earnings, suffering and pain.

    There are many factors that can affect the settlement value of your claim. These include the type of injury, its severity, and the impact that the motorcycle accident had on your life.

    For instance, if have been injured to your spinal cord, you may require a lengthy medical treatment that will last for the remainder of your life. This includes medical equipment and wheelchairs.

    Another type of damage you might be able to recover is non-economic losses, like emotional and psychological trauma. These types of losses are difficult to quantify, but an experienced lawyer can help you determine the true value.

    If you're injured and are unable to from returning to work, you might be able to claim compensation for future lost earnings as well. This could help you pay your bills and also take care of your family's needs.

    If you are suffering permanent disability due to your injuries, you might be eligible for compensation to cover the costs of rehabilitation and ongoing treatment. This could include rehabilitation, home health care, therapy, and other therapies.

    These services can be costly depending on the severity of your injuries. An experienced motorcycle accident lawyer is able to estimate these costs and determine how you should be compensated for them.

    Release

    It isn't easy to recover from a motorbike accident. Medical expenses, lost wages and other costs pile up quickly. The financial burden could make it tempting to settle with the insurance company as soon as is possible. There are a few important aspects you should consider before you sign any settlement agreements.

    One of the most crucial decisions you'll make following an accident on a motorcycle is whether or not you should sign a release of liability in connection with the settlement. The release, also referred to by the "release of claims" form is a legal document that shields you from any legal action against the at the fault party or their insurer.

    A release is typically the first thing that insurance companies give to accident victims, so it's crucial to know what it means prior to signing to it. Although it may appear to be a simple way to avoid the legal process, it is actually a vital step.

    Whatever your personal circumstances might be it is not advisable to sign the release without consulting an attorney. Your lawyer can ensure that you get an appropriate settlement and that all losses are compensated.

    Another thing to consider before signing a release is that it will permanently bar you from pursuing legal action against the responsible party. This means that once you've signed a release, you can't make a claim to get the money you're entitled to.

    This is an important consideration because it can prevent you from obtaining compensation for a large percentage of your damages if a jury determines that you were the cause of the accident. It is possible that you will only be entitled to $75,000. If you're 25% at fault in a $100,000 case, as an instance, you could only be able to collect $75,000.
